Transaction 182425875c44b36454b666ec3c2a8d427a084f616249f69c6d4f7e4a64f48886
1 Input
1 Output
-
182425875c44b36454b666ec3c2a8d427a084f616249f69c6d4f7e4a64f48886:0
- value
- 22820902
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c396dfd3353ba154802bcf72c584ac7a8758430
- address
- bc1qrsukmlfn2wap2jqzhnmjckz2c758tppsafm6a2